Output ced27af623eed7f50f99f1d36c3b69ded383ac9ccb105ba54dcd53b31704ca19:15

value
21404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d9af1dd7634eb0fb8fcb4d0b5f43afc4e98569c OP_EQUAL
address
37JkkzpzVhqqwnCdVfTvv625HyHgEszmhj
transaction
ced27af623eed7f50f99f1d36c3b69ded383ac9ccb105ba54dcd53b31704ca19
confirmations
222269
spent
true